#6c5b5c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6c5b5c is composed of 42.4% red, 35.7%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 8.5% and a lightness of 39%. #6c5b5c color hex could be obtained by blending #d8b6b8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6c5b5c color description : Very dark grayish red.
The hexadecimal color #6c5b5c has RGB values of R:108, G:91,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.15,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7101276.
